Abstract :
This paper present a novel logic-timing simulator that includes the degradation delay model (DDM) called HALOTIS. DDM obtains high accuracy in glitches treatment and it has been included in HALOTIS simulation engine. Also, it is possible to estimate switching activity using it, and the results show a high accuracy in simulations when these are compared to HSPICE.
